Dissecting the Multi-Billion Dollar Automation Blueprint

The Pickle Robot Deal: Targeting the First-Mile Bottleneck

At the heart of UPS’s strategy is a calculated $120 million investment to acquire 400 truck-unloading robots from Pickle Robot Co. This move is the first tangible step in a far broader $9 billion, four-year automation plan designed to generate $3 billion in annual cost savings by 2028. Pickle’s technology directly addresses the “first mile” of the warehouse process—autonomously unloading packages with a sophisticated mobile platform and an AI-guided suction arm. Each robot can handle boxes up to 50 pounds and clear a standard truck in about two hours, a task that is physically taxing for human workers. Crucially, these robots are designed for “plug-and-play” deployment in existing facilities, eliminating the need for costly infrastructure overhauls and offering a compelling return on investment in as little as 18 months through labor savings.

A Catalyst for Network-Wide Transformation

This robotics investment is not an isolated upgrade but a key enabler of a much larger network reconfiguration. In conjunction with its automation push, UPS has already closed 93 facilities and eliminated 34,000 jobs this year. These actions are part of a deliberate consolidation effort to streamline operations and shed low-margin business, most notably reducing its volume of packages from e-commerce giant Amazon.com Inc. By automating foundational tasks like unloading, UPS can reallocate resources, optimize its physical footprint, and focus on higher-profitability services. This holistic approach demonstrates that automation is not just about replacing manual tasks but about fundamentally redesigning the entire logistics network for maximum efficiency and profitability.

Navigating a Competitive and Rapidly Innovating Robotics Market

UPS’s strategic move places it squarely within a burgeoning “robotics gold rush” in the logistics sector. While a pioneer, it is not alone. Amazon revolutionized its fulfillment centers years ago with its acquisition of Kiva Systems, whose robots focus on moving goods within the warehouse. In contrast, Pickle’s technology tackles the initial entry point at the dock doors. Other competitors, like Boston Dynamics with its “Stretch” robot, are also vying for market share in this lucrative space. The intense competition is fueling innovation and attracting massive venture capital, with investments in robotics companies projected to set a new record in 2025. This dynamic landscape validates UPS’s strategy and underscores the industry-wide consensus that advanced robotics is the future of logistics.

The Future Trajectory: An AI-Driven, Integrated Supply Chain

The deployment of these 400 robots, set to begin in late 2026, is just the beginning. The future of logistics points toward fully integrated, AI-driven supply chains where humans and robots collaborate seamlessly. Success in this initial phase will likely accelerate further investments, expanding automation into more complex sorting, handling, and even last-mile delivery tasks. As AI models become more sophisticated, robots will be able to handle a greater variety of package shapes, sizes, and weights, further reducing the need for manual intervention. This technological evolution promises to create a logistics network that is not only faster and cheaper but also more resilient, adaptable, and safer for its human workforce.
